Jakmania and Bobotoh Bekasi agree to maintain brotherhood ahead of the match

Representatives of the Jakmania and Bobotoh supporter groups in Bekasi City, West Java, agreed to maintain brotherhood and regional conduciveness, ahead of the football match between Persija  and Persib Bandung at the Gelora Bung Karno  Main Stadium.

The peace agreement emerged during the Inter-Supporter Gathering Forum initiated by the Bekasi City Metro Police at the Bekasi City Metro Police Headquarters.

"Identifying ourselves as supporters shouldn't create distance. In fact, through their love for their respective clubs, The Jakmania and Bobotoh can demonstrate that football has the power to unite and unite," said Bekasi City Metro Police Chief, Senior Commissioner Putu Kholis Aryana.

Putu Kholis explained that the open dialogue resulted in a shared commitment to strengthening communication networks between supporter coordinators, preventing potential provocation, and dampening destructive narratives that could potentially trigger tensions on social media.

Both groups of supporters agreed on the importance of prioritizing verified information to minimize the spread of disinformation during the pre- and post-match periods.

In addition, safety aspects were a primary concern at the meeting, including data collection of all group members, suitability of transportation capacity, and technical coordination schemes during the departure and return of supporters.

He added that the return of the Persija vs. Persib match at the GBK Main Stadium after seven years is a valuable moment that must be maintained together with full maturity.
